Managed Services Payment Options Flat or Fixed Payment – fixed term, fixed rate, fixed residual, fixed monthly payment Deferral – delay first payment for some period Step Up – low payments to start, increasing at future point Step Down – high payments to start, reducing at future point Variable – customized to meet budget

Solution: Data Vaulting • Designed to aid organizations in getting their data off-site in a secure manner • Primarily intended to assist with initial efforts at building out disaster recovery or providing regulatory archive compliance • First step in building a DR solution is to get the data offsite frequently enough to meet RPO (Recovery Point Objective) • Provide geographical separation consistent with Florida Statute • Number of replication techniques available • Replication technique selected based on client needs, resources and capabilities • Data secured using VPNs and/or session (i.e. TLS) encryption • Data may be encrypted at rest at replication target site depending upon replication technique • Offer a spectrum of solutions between fully managed and capacity-only

Solution: Disaster Recovery • Designed to aid organizations in providing disaster recovery for critical business applications and comply with legal requirements for DR • Solutions designed around client RPO (Recovery Point Objectives) and RTO (Recovery Time Objectives) • Number of replication techniques available • Replication technique selected based on client needs, resources and capabilities • Number of compute capacity types and reservations available • Data secured using VPNs and/or session (i.e. TLS) encryption • Data may be encrypted at rest at replication target site depending upon replication technique • Offer a spectrum of solutions between fully managed and capacity-only

Solution: On & Off Premise Backup • Backup and Recovery services are critical to safe guarding data and operations • Often difficult to attract and retain highly skilled people for complex backup environments involving replication, tape rotations, etc. • Many times an organization invests in training a staff member only to have the individual seek out employment elsewhere • e-Tech provides backup as a managed service on and off client premises • May use either customer or e-Tech supplied hardware & software • Data secured using VPNs and/or session (i.e. TLS) encryption • Data may be encrypted at rest at replication target site depending upon backup solution • Offer a spectrum of solutions between fully managed and capacity-only
